### Maximizing Cutting Tool Effectiveness
Ensuring maximum machining tool performance requires a strategic approach. This includes careful selection of the appropriate material for the specific application, coupled with precise parameter settings – including cutting speed, feed rate, and radial depth. Regular inspection and maintenance – such as chip breaker tuning, edge radius checks, and coatings renewal – are equally critical for prolonging tool life and maintaining consistent part quality. Ultimately, a data-driven strategy, incorporating real-time monitoring and analysis, can significantly improve overall machining productivity and reduce costs.
Extending the Lifespan of Secondhand Cutting Tools
Don't rush used cutting tools to the scrap heap! A proactive strategy to upkeep can significantly extend their useful period. Regularly copyrightining for degradation, such as chipping, is critical. Employing suitable coolants and lubricants during the cutting operation helps to lessen friction and retain the fineness of the blade. Furthermore, periodic honing—done by a skilled professional—can revive performance and greatly prolong the duration you can count on these critical assets.
